1

在我的 SSRS 报告中有 3 个参数,位置,有书,作者

位置将始终被选中,并且是一个多值下拉列表,它有自己的数据集。
有书是真还是假,值也来自数据集。作者是一个下拉菜单,它允许多个值并拥有自己的数据集。

What I need to set is that when false is chosen the author parameter does not need a value and when true is chosen it allows author drop down to be chosen.

他们是否像我可以在作者数据集中使用的 if 条件,或者是否有人知道另一种选择来做到这一点。

4

1 回答 1

0

无法通过通常的 SSRS 界面更改参数是否需要。最简单的解决方法是将参数设置为始终需要并向该参数的数据集添加一个值(例如<Not Required>。)然后在适当时有条件地将其设置为参数的默认值。

这可以在 sql 语句中完成:

SELECT
  field1
  field2
FROM
  myTable
WHERE
  mycondition = whatever

UNION ALL
SELECT
   '<Not Required>',
   1
于 2012-10-11T20:17:42.363 回答